From 890dd11f612178a2a6ac0a1dcb180c727528625e Mon Sep 17 00:00:00 2001 From: Günther Deschner Date: Tue, 27 Nov 2007 12:28:38 +0100 Subject: r26169: Use the NDR_PAHEX flag to print the encrypted wkssvc password buffer. Guenther (This used to be commit 78d18c996a0bd642208235ee1d2c81b2c47270e3) --- source4/librpc/idl/wkssvc.idl | 8 +++++--- 1 file changed, 5 insertions(+), 3 deletions(-) diff --git a/source4/librpc/idl/wkssvc.idl b/source4/librpc/idl/wkssvc.idl index 4e54848fab..337e0cba36 100644 --- a/source4/librpc/idl/wkssvc.idl +++ b/source4/librpc/idl/wkssvc.idl @@ -1,3 +1,5 @@ +#include "idl_types.h" + /* wkssvc interface definitions */ @@ -649,7 +651,7 @@ import "srvsvc.idl", "lsa.idl"; [out,ref] [size_is(*num_ous)] [string,charset(UTF16)] uint16 ***ous ); - typedef struct { + typedef [flag(NDR_PAHEX)] struct { uint8 data[524]; } wkssvc_PasswordBuffer; @@ -667,7 +669,7 @@ import "srvsvc.idl", "lsa.idl"; /* TRUE: allow the join to complete even if the account already exists */ WKSSVC_JOIN_FLAGS_DOMAIN_JOIN_IF_JOINED = 0x00000020, - + /* TRUE: this join is part of a w9x upgrade */ WKSSVC_JOIN_FLAGS_WIN9X_UPGRADE = 0x00000010, @@ -679,7 +681,7 @@ import "srvsvc.idl", "lsa.idl"; /* TRUE: join domain FALSE: join workgroup */ WKSSVC_JOIN_FLAGS_JOIN_TYPE = 0x00000001 - + } wkssvc_joinflags; /*****************************/ -- cgit